Continental Airlines – An Airline for Everyone



Continental Airlines came into existence in the year 1934. It is one of the major airlines of the United States of America. It merged with the United Airlines on March 3, 2012 and is currently operating under it.

Back on 1934, it commenced its operations under the name of Varney Speed Lines, operating passenger flights as well as airmails to American Southwest regions. Later on July 8, 1937, it took up the current name following a renaming of the firm. Over these years of its existence in the industry, the airline has only shown a growth, with its growth rate booming upwards.

The airline is also famous for the provision of various cargo flights during wars like the Vietnam War to the United States of America. The first headquarters of the airline was located at the Stapleton Airport, Denver, Colorado. However, while merging with United Airlines, its headquarters was located at 77 West Wacker, Chicago, Illinois.

For the first forty years of its existence, the airline mainly operated domestic flights; however, it wals during the mid eighties that it took to other routes, expanding largely and moving internationally.  Some of the major destinations it served include Nigeria, Bermuda, Cuba, Jamaica, Canada, Mexico, Japan, Delhi, Philippines, Italy and many more.

Continental Airlines has an all Boeing fleet consisting of aircraft like Boeing 737-500, Boeing 737-700, Boeing 767-200ER, and so on. Apart from these, the airline also has some wonderful in-flight comfort and services laid out for its passengers to travel in luxury.
